Kooldino 09-29-2007, 04:17 PM Quarter Mile 18.23 sec @ 92 mph
0-60 9.01 sec
18.2 @ 92? That makes zero sense. If you were running 92mph, you should be running 15s or so.
If you were running 18.2s...you should only be hitting high 70's in the MPH.
Whatever you're measuring your 1/4 mile with is way wrong.

Trevor 11-01-2007, 09:17 PM I bought one of those gtech meters, it was a waste of money. The 1/4 mile is somewhat accurate in the elapsed time but way off for the trap speed. At the strip I have ran a 15.5@91 MPH without launching. I figured I could run a little lower with a good launch maybe a 15.3 or 15.4. I got the meter and a botched run was 15.7 and a good/perfect run was 15.2. The traps were at like 98 mph though. So the times for me weren't too far off but the traps were.
The one that said the Lancer ran a 14.X was def. off though. I would recommend nobody buy them because they are not very accurate and they tempt you to drive like a moron on public roads to try to get a good run. Just go to the track, its alot more fun.

soopah 03-06-2008, 12:46 AM If you have a meter, like a GTech or an Escort G-Timer, it is better than a seat of the pants assessment of any mods you make, especially if you do not have access to a 4 wheel dyno. I have an Escort GT2 meter. The test by one of the car mags (I posted a thread about it on here previously) showed they are not too bad if calibrated properly, but there are more variables involved.
Definitely, if you want to post about your 0-60 or 1/4 mile times it should be from an actual drag strip, and show your scanned time slip, too!
